In the summer of 2024, 40-year-old Paul Anthony Vasquez-Flores embarked on a journey from his home in Stockton, California, to visit family in Moses Lake, Washington. On July 21, 2024, while passing through the small community of Chemult, Oregon, his trip took an unforeseen turn. His vehicle, a 2007 silver Toyota Highlander, reportedly broke down, leaving him stranded. Faced with this challenge, Paul began walking and managed to hitchhike between Crescent and Chemult in search of assistance. He was able to maintain contact with his loved ones until about 1:40 p.m. that day, letting his niece know that someone was going to give him a ride from a local Pilot travel center back to his disabled vehicle. Surveillance footage from the Pilot station captured him at approximately 2:13 p.m. wearing a white t-shirt, red shorts, and black slides, and carrying a white phone charging cord. The footage showed him getting into a white sedan with another man, after which he was never seen or heard from again. Concern grew when Paul’s family could no longer reach him, and on July 23, 2024, they officially reported him missing to the Klamath County Sheriff's Office. A few days later, on the morning of July 26th, family members discovered his Toyota Highlander in the woods off a side road near the Three Rivers OHV staging area, north of Chemult. Investigators found no signs of foul play at the scene of the vehicle. Interestingly, while it was initially thought his vehicle was inoperable, it was later found to be in working condition and was driven back to California by his brother. The area where Paul went missing was experiencing severe wildfires at the time, with heavy smoke and high temperatures potentially complicating his situation. The investigation into Paul's disappearance involves law enforcement from both the Klamath County Sheriff's Office in Oregon and the Stockton Police Department in California. Described as a Hispanic male, approximately 5 feet to 5 feet 7 inches tall and weighing between 160 and 220 pounds, Paul has distinctive tattoos, including full sleeves on both arms, chest tattoos, and the word "STOCKTON" tattooed across his abdomen. He has brown hair and brown eyes, and at the time of his disappearance, he had a mustache and goatee and may have been wearing glasses. The last ping from his cell phone was detected in the early morning hours of July 22, 2024, from a wooded area off Highway 97. Despite the efforts of his family and law enforcement, the identity of the man in the white sedan and the circumstances surrounding Paul's vanishing remain a painful mystery. The case continues to be an active investigation, with his family holding onto hope for answers.
